Last month, Nissan announced that they would be showcasing their support of collegiate sports through a series of new videos entitled Fan Fueled Traditions. That initial announcement came with the release of the first five videos in the series and now, as we head into the second month of 2017, an additional six videos have been released with even more to come. Each of these videos feature a long-held fan tradition from a different college or university. In each spot, we see the fans of these teams gather together to proudly participate in this tradition as they cheer on their team on the football field. Each video also features interviews with fans, players, and coaches discussing the history of this tradition and what it means to them to be part of it.
